Marks & Spencer

Marks and Spencer, a retail business, sells clothes as well as food and home accessories. It has stores throughout the United Kingdom as well as internationally. Its merchandise includes womenswear, Online Store Uk Cheapest children's clothing, menswear, and Lingerie. It also serves cakes, sandwiches, and brownies. It also offers drinks as well as wine and spirits, and gift baskets. M&S Energy and M&S Bank offer financial services.

The company is known for putting quality first, and was among the first to provide an unconditional return policy on all purchases. The 90-day guarantee was reintroduced later however, the company is different from other companies. Additionally, it offers free delivery on all purchases. The company also offers a wide range of clothing lines that include Per Una and Autograph, and collaborates with designers such Patricia Fields and George Davies.

In the early 20th century, Marks and Spencer established a policy of selling only British-made goods. It also began to create long-term relationships with suppliers. It also established a brand called St Michael, which honors the founder Michael Marks. In the 1930s, it concentrated on two departments which were food and clothing.

By 1955 fashion had rebelled against utility clothing regulations and the New Look dress was based upon Christian Dior's Corolle collection. Marks and Spencer adopted this trend by providing suppliers with guidelines on the latest trends and establishing coordinated lingerie.

In the end, M&S became a leader in the creation of ready-to-wear clothes that fit well and are affordable. M&S was also a pioneer in the use of various fabrics. Customers could pick from a vast array of colours and styles and the company quickly became a leading player in the UK clothing industry.

Misguided

Missguided has a poor customer service rating, with numerous customers expressing their displeasure with the service. The company does not have a phone number, so it's hard to reach them. However, it does provide live chat and email support. Some customers claim to receive responses within an hours, which is fast for the business.

The company was founded by the frank entrepreneur Nitin Passi in Manchester in the uk online grocery shopping sites, where it has its headquarters. In only a few years it grew to be one of Britain's biggest online fashion retailers, taking on big players like ASOS and Boohoo head-on. The brand was also championed by a wide range of celebrities from Nicole Scherzinger to Sofia Richie but its popularity diminished during the outbreak of pandemics, as budgets of households were cut and demand for fast fashion fell.

In December, the company filed for administration, and was then purchased by Mike Ashley's Frasers Group, which owns House of Fraser and Sports Direct. The new owner wants to keep the Missguided brand and will continue to operate it as a separate company. The move comes at a time when the fashion industry is experiencing an increase in sales, rising costs for energy and a shift to sustainability and ethical clothing.

Although the company claims to be an ethical clothing label, it doesn't have a strict policy on animal testing and has no clear commitment to paying living wages. It also has a bad performance in the area of rights of workers. There is no transparency about the working conditions of its suppliers or the exploitation against female workers. In fact, the company was recently assessed "Very Poor" by Ethical Consumer.
